How Sanitization & Disinfection Services Actually Work

Sanitization and disinfection services may seem simple, but the process is actually quite complex. Without proper training and equipment, it’s easy to miss critical areas or use the wrong techniques, leading to subpar results. That’s why our team follows a strict process for every job:

Step 1: Assessment & Inspection

Identify the source. We start by identifying the source of the contamination, whether it’s mold, bacteria, or viruses. This is crucial in determining the best course of action. Our technicians use specialized equipment to detect hidden moisture and contaminants.

Step 2: Containment & Preparation

Prevent the spread. We contain the affected area to prevent the spread of contaminants to other parts of your property. This may involve sealing off rooms, using negative air pressure, or setting up other containment strategies.

Step 3: Sanitization & Disinfection

Remove the threat. Using advanced equipment and techniques, we remove the contaminants using sanitization and disinfection methods. This may involve using ozone generators, UV light, or other specialized equipment.

Step 4: Drying & Decontamination

Remove excess moisture. Once the contaminants have been eliminated, we use specialized equipment to remove excess moisture and prevent future growth.

Step 5: Final Inspection & Certification

Verify the results. Our team conducts a thorough final inspection to ensure the job is complete and the area is safe for occupancy. We also provide certification and documentation to prove the work was done to the highest standards.

Sanitization & Disinfection Services Cost in Tremonton, UT

The cost of sanitization and disinfection services in Tremonton, UT, can vary greatly depending on the severity of the issue,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. As a rough estimate, you can expect to pay between $500 to $2,500 for a typical job. But, this can range from a few hundred dollars for a small area to tens of thousands of dollars for a large-scale remediation project.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Sanitization & Disinfection $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of contamination
Containment $100 – $1,000 Size of affected area, complexity of containment
Drying & Decontamination $200 – $1,500 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ed

Keep in mind that these estimates are rough and may vary depending on your specific situation. Our team will provide a detailed estimate after inspecting your property and determining the scope of work required.
